"Home Is Where The Art Is" Open House Draws a Crowd to Brighton, Michigan House Staged by RE:STYLE

Cold Day, Hot Turnout!

Lots of people Admiring the fiber art

Nearly 50 art lovers braved a cold Michigan afternoon to come out to 6020 Wyndam Lane and admire the work of 4 local artists, and the staging work of RE:STYLE. Oh yes, they were also taking in all the great features of this gorgeous house!

And The Winner Is...

Another big draw was the chance to win an 8-day, 7-night stay in the winner's choice of resort condominiums from all over the world! The lucky winner is from Brighton!
